Question
An astronaut is being tested in a centrifuge. The centrifuge has a radius of 9 m and, in starting, rotates according to ? = 0.30t^2, where t is in seconds and ? is in radians.(a) When t = 15.0 s, what is the magnitude of the astronaut's angular velocity?
Answer:9
rad/s
(b) When t = 15.0 s, what is the magnitude of the astronaut's linear speed?
Answer:81
m/s
(c) When t = 15.0 s, what is the magnitude of the astronaut's tangential acceleration?
Answer:?
m/s2
(d) When t = 15.0 s, what is the magnitude of the astronaut's radial acceleration?
Answer:?
m/s2
Explanation / Answer
I'm assuming you mean T = .30*t² ? a = .6 rad/sec² a) ? = a*t b) V = ?*r c) at = a*r d) ar = r*?²
